What Are The Signs That A Home Needs More Insulation?

Making sure that your home is properly insulated is an important step to ensure that your home remains comfortable year round and avoids wasting energy. Understanding the most common signs that your property is under-insulated can determine the best steps to improve the overall energy efficiency of your home or office building.

Do you see drafts in particular rooms all through your home?

Carefully walk through each room in your house during both the cool and warm months of the year. If you come across noticeable drafts in certain rooms, it’s usually a sign that your property is under-insulated. Drafts generally happen when your home was not sealed during construction or the insulation in your walls has worn very thin.

Are you experiencing an increase in your energy bills?

One of the biggest indictors for a home that is not properly insulated is your energy bills seem way out of whack. Your home needs more energy to maintain consistent and steady temperatures when it is not properly insulated. If you have a room that is not insulated in your home, you can try closing off the vent and securing the location to see how much your energy bills are effected. You should take steps to repair and fix cracks in windows and should seal up probable openings that permit air to get into your home. Also, talk to your neighbors about what they are spending on their energy bills.

Do you see frozen pipes?

If a home is not properly insulated, it can cause expensive damage such as frozen pipes. If you are in Rhode Island, you know we deal with various season and in the winter temperatures can get below freezing. The reason that frozen pipes are highly common in New England and you need insulation around the pipes in certain areas. If a pipe gets frozen, it could burst, thereby causing extra damage to your home while forcing you to replace the damage that could be very expensive.

Experts recommend that to keep your pipes from freezing, you should run hot or warm water to frequently from all the drains on your property during the days with cold climate. Do you wish to lower cooling and heating bills every month?

Who does not want to bring down the heating and cooling bills every month? You can get this benefit when your home is air sealed. It will help with bringing down the level of air loss that your home undergoes. In turn, it will bring down the need for your heating and cooling unit to work extra hard to get the temperature that your thermostat is set for. When you use your HVAC units less frequently, there will automatically be a reduction in your heating and cooling bills.

Are you looking for ways to lessen air loss?

When there is a leakage of air it’s typically because of insufficient insulation in the walls. In addition to dealing with drafts, you should be concerned with the heating and cooling system in your property working overtime to compensate for the loss of conditioned air. Do you wish your home was more comfortable?

When you get your home air sealed with the help of a professional service specializing in spray foam insulation CT, the chances of cold spots in your home will be greatly reduced. You will experience that the un-conditioned living space in the morning and cold floors above the garage will be a thing of the past. The reason is that the tiny cracks and gaps in your property are properly sealed. It means that the chances of cold air escaping your home are greatly reduced.
